Job Summary

Greet patients and families, collect and enter demographic and insurance information, collect payments associated with services rendered and reconcile daily services. Scheduling appointments, answering phones, and obtaining appropriate insurance referrals and authorizations as needed per insurance guidelines. Work with medical records, follow HIPAA regulations. Perform administrative tasks such as sorting mail, faxes, and documenting messages. EPIC check-in/check-out, verify contact information, and triage callers to nurses or on-call providers. Coordinate distribution of calls, participate in team huddles, maintain patient records and daily schedules, and assist with billing workqueues and reports. The role may involve rotating shifts including 7 AM–7 PM, 3–4 days per week, and weekends/holidays as needed. Desired skills include excellent verbal and written communication, confidentiality, professionalism, and strong customer service in a pediatric healthcare setting.

Required Qualifications

  • High School Diploma or GED Required
  • At least one (1) year patient services representative experience in a role that consisted of health care, registration, physician billing, medical records, medical office work and relatable customer service.
